Existential / Humanistic Therapy therapists in Springdale, AR Statistics

Existential / Humanistic Therapy therapists in Springdale, AR average 16 years of experience and charge around $216 per session. 100% offer online sessions. The most commonly treated issues are Anxiety or Fears (86%), Depression (78%), and Stress (72%).
